KnicksJosh Hart Re-Aggravates Surgically Repaired Finger, Plans to Play With Splint

Hart plans to try a splint, with his preseason shooting and role under review.

  • The injury is to Hart’s right ring finger on his shooting hand, and the finger remains visibly swollen.
  • Hart acknowledged he may need in-season surgery if discomfort worsens, though he hopes to play through it.
  • He avoided most shooting work this summer following a July procedure, making the splint’s effect on touch a key preseason variable.
  • Hart led the NBA in minutes per game last season and set the Knicks’ single-season record with nine triple-doubles.
  • New coach Mike Brown could alter the starting lineup, and Hart said he believes he is a starter but will accept the team’s decision.
